Output 32da7828d0bbdf4ac74e016cf5aaa4f69a33738930b2d90e6ddce00291bf77f4:1

value
152505
script pubkey
OP_0 OP_PUSHBYTES_20 f6b58b0431b020077e20afc7014fc6e0366c86d5
address
bc1q766ckpp3kqsqwl3q4lrszn7xuqmxepk447kw23
transaction
32da7828d0bbdf4ac74e016cf5aaa4f69a33738930b2d90e6ddce00291bf77f4
confirmations
191256
spent
true